Located at 3414 N Racine Avenue, Chicago, IL 60657, this classic building is a 3-story structure, originally built in 1920. Crafted with historic charm, the building showcases traditional architectural elements that have been preserved and updated over the years. It provides comfortable living within each of its distinct units, designed for a variety of urban dwellers. Spanning across three stories, the building does not feature waterfront views, offering instead a cozy and quiet residential environment in an established neighborhood. Inside, residents can appreciate the blend of vintage design and modern amenities. The building's flooring, possibly retaining some of its original hardwood, speaks to its enduring charm. While specific unit layouts and sizes may vary, each unit is structured to optimize the available living space efficiently. The surrounding area of 3414 N Racine Avenue is filled with diverse dining, shopping, and recreational options, providing a vibrant urban lifestyle. Its location offers convenient access to public transportation and local parks, further enhancing the living experience. The combination of historical allure and urban amenities makes this building a notable residence in the heart of Chicago.
